Twitch drops for the Battlefield 6 open beta have been revealed, and include skins and weapon packages.
The drops are as follows:
- Mimic Weapon Package (1 Hour)
- Landslide Soldier Skin (2 Hours)
- Shattered Vehicle Skin (3 Hours)
- Imperial Soldier Skin (4 Hours)
In order to unlock these, fans will need to watch a streamer playing Battlefield 6 on Twitch between August 7-10 or August 14-17.
Completed Drops will automatically appear in your Drops Inventory, so be sure to claim yours within 24 hours.
The last game in the Battlefield franchise, Battlefield 2042, released in 2021 and was met with a mixed reception, primarily due to its limited single-player mode, causing publisher EA and developer DICE to reconsider the future of the franchise before revealing Battlefield 6 late last week.
They showed a heavy emphasis on destruction, with the producer of the game saying to PCGamer that Battlefield Bad Company 2 was a direct inspiration for them.
“That game particularly delivered on a level of fidelity and a sort of intimate destructive experience. Blasting out a single wall, bringing down a partial building, or entire buildings. It was comprehensive, and it felt like the identity of that game more than anything else. We know that was kind of missing from our last game, and we really wanted to go back to that.”
An early access beta for Battlefield 6 is scheduled to begin this Thursday, August 7, before an open beta commences on August 9. The full game, however, is scheduled to launch on October 10, with more on the game expected in the coming months.
